#98e593 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#98e593 is composed of 59.6% red, 89.8%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.8%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 116.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 73.7%. #98e593 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#31cb27.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

● #98e593 color description : Very soft lime green.
#98e593 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#98e593 has RGB values of R:152, G:229,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 10020243.

Shades and Tints of #98e593
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98e593
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8c1b7 is the less saturated color, while #81ff79 is the most saturated one.
